Is it worth ever get the surgery

I have had the gastro bypass surgery in 2014. I had corrective hernia surgery (with mesh) in 2016. I was also diagnosed with Ulcerative colitis in 2016. My stomach looks horrible. My plan, originally, was to get the extra skin remove. But now with all the new stomach hurtles, I want a full tummy tuck. But would I even be eligible?

Great question and congrats on losing the weight! Now we have to deal with the excess skin, and a full tummy tuck might be just what you need. During a consultation, this can certainly be discussed and you may also want to entertain the idea of possibly doing a body lift or circumferential tummy tuck to get even better results. When it comes to dealing with the mesh and UC, we may need to get the help of a general surgeon during the procedure to ensure safe and reliable results. Thank you for your question!
